The Conners 3AI is included in the full-length Conners 3rd Edition™ (Conners 3™) or can be purchased separately. These 10 items are proven to be the best in differentiating between youth with ADHD and youth in the general population. It can be used for screening individuals, monitoring treatment plans, measuring response to intervention, or when time is limited.

Assessment Reports provide detailed information about scores from a single administration, presented both numerically and graphically. An individual's scores are compared to those in the normative sample and elevations at the scale and subscale level are indicated.
Progress Reports compare the results of two to four administrations for the same individual to measure changes over time. These reports are ideal to use when monitoring treatment and intervention effectiveness.
Comparative Reports combine the results of different raters to provide an overview of an individual's scores from a multi-rater perspective. This highlights potentially important inter-rater differences in scores.

The reliability of the Index forms has been addressed in several studies. Reliability estimates are based on scores that were extracted from full-length Conners 3 administrations. The Conners 3AI  reliability studies include evaluation of internal consistency, test-retest reliability, inter-rater reliability, and standard error of measurement.

The mean adjusted inter-rater reliability for the Conners 3AI was .85

Age and gender significantly affect the scores on the Index forms, therefore the norms are broken down by age and gender.
